As food service operations scale, labeling is transitioning from a static identifier to a digital node. The integration of IoT, Bluetooth Low Energy (BLE), and direct cloud printing enables restaurant staff to print real-time rotation labels directly from kitchen management systems (KMS) or POS devices. The future lies in minimizing waste while optimizing safety compliance.
Traditional desktop printers bound to a single counter are being replaced by portable, battery-powered Bluetooth and Wi-Fi thermal label makers. Chefs and logistics workers carry these devices to cold storage walk-ins, printing tracking codes directly upon ingredient unpacking. These systems communicate with mobile apps via customized SDKs, reducing manual handwriting errors and compliance oversights.
Linerless thermal labels are the biggest sustainable development within quick-service restaurants (QSR). Because linerless rolls lack backing paper, they eliminate waste material entirely, hold up to 40% more paper per roll to reduce roll change intervals, and support printing variable label lengths dynamically on a single, continuous strip.
Label papers must withstand sub-zero blast-freezing, hot grease splash, and sanitization sprays without smudging. Our thermal printheads and mechanisms are optimized to transfer heat onto thick, synthetic, food-safe thermal film, ensuring barcodes remain scannable under extreme conditions.

Direct thermal printing requires no ribbons, inks, or toner cartridges. In a fast-paced commercial kitchen, this translates to minimal downtime and lower operational overhead. Since the printer heat-activates chemical layers embedded in the label itself, there is no risk of running out of thermal ribbon during peak rush hours.
Our TP203, MP1245, and TP638-103 mechanisms are systematically engineered down to sub-millimeter structural dimensions and exact pin definitions to serve as drop-in replacements for standard APS and Fujitsu designs. This allows global manufacturers of kiosk hardware and POS terminals to maintain the same form factor while optimizing production costs.
Yes, our premium thermal printers, such as the T45 Cutter, are designed specifically to feed linerless media. Because linerless labels use specialized pressure-sensitive adhesives, we construct the printer feed path and cutter blades using non-stick, plasma-treated alloys to prevent glue buildup and guarantee clean cuts.
